What to expect during Ulthera Lifting recovery

Before: Avoid alcohol, anti-inflammatory medications, and direct sun exposure 24 hours before treatment. After: Use gentle skincare and sunscreen; avoid hot baths, saunas, or strenuous exercise for 24–48 hours. After: Slight redness or swelling may occur; apply cold compress if needed. After: Keep skin hydrated and avoid harsh treatments (peeling, laser) for one week.
